I just got some vampire(african fan) shrimp and they're huge! they can get 8 inches but they could not defend themselves against the eel if he decided to try to eat them. they don't even have claws and theyre not cheep either. I got mine for 15$ each. but if you want to you could give it a shot, theyre rare to find though _________________ Trying to spawn Barbs and Clowns
